Leiomyosarcoma of the inferior vena cava: a case report.

Eduardo Crema1, Marília Gabriela Zanier Gomes, Isabela de Oliveira Monteiro, Tatiana Silva de Lima, Alex Augusto Silva.   

Abstract

Leiomyosarcoma of the inferior vena cava is an extremely rare tumor that is characterized by a poor prognosis and nonspecific symptoms, a fact that may delay the diagnosis for several years. The only therapeutic modality proven to prolong the survival of patients is total surgical resection of the tumor. In this study, the authors report the case of a 50-year-old patient with a diagnosis of leiomyosarcoma of the inferior vena cava, affecting the middle and distal thirds, who was submitted to surgical treatment.
